+DOCUMENTATION = r'''
+---
+module: ce_is_is_instance
+version_added: "2.10"
+author: xuxiaowei0512 (@CloudEngine-Ansible)
+short_description: Manages isis process id configuration on HUAWEI CloudEngine devices.
+description:
+ - Manages isis process id, creates a isis instance id or deletes a process id on HUAWEI CloudEngine devices.
+notes:
+ - This module requires the netconf system service be enabled on the remote device being managed.
+ - This module works with connection C(netconf).
+options:
+ instance_id:
+ description:
+ - Specifies the id of a isis process.The value is a number of 1 to 4294967295.
+ required: true
+ type: int
+ vpn_name:
+ description:
+ - VPN Instance, associate the VPN instance with the corresponding IS-IS process.
+ type: str
+ state:
+ description:
+ - Determines whether the config should be present or not on the device.
+ default: present
+ type: str
+ choices: ['present', 'absent']
+'''
+
+EXAMPLES = r'''
+ - name: Set isis process
+ ce_is_is_instance:
+ instance_id: 3
+ state: present
+
+ - name: Unset isis process
+ ce_is_is_instance:
+ instance_id: 3
+ state: absent
+
+ - name: check isis process
+ ce_is_is_instance:
+ instance_id: 4294967296
+ state: present
+
+ - name: Set vpn name
+ ce_is_is_instance:
+ instance_id: 22
+ vpn_name: vpn1
+ state: present
+
+ - name: check vpn name
+ ce_is_is_instance:
+ instance_id: 22
+ vpn_name: vpn1234567896321452212221556asdasdasdasdsadvdv
+ state: present
+'''
